-
Bitcoin
$95,127.2540
0.51% -
Ethereum
$1,815.5725
0.96% -
Tether USDt
$1.0001
-0.01% -
XRP
$2.2089
-0.71% -
BNB
$601.2716
-0.16% -
Solana
$150.6525
2.68% -
USDC
$1.0001
0.00% -
Dogecoin
$0.1761
1.20% -
Cardano
$0.6973
0.23% -
TRON
$0.2487
1.90% -
Sui
$3.4990
-0.88% -
Chainlink
$14.8189
2.20% -
Avalanche
$21.2999
-1.31% -
Stellar
$0.2735
-1.32% -
UNUS SED LEO
$8.9604
-0.92% -
Shiba Inu
$0.0...01337
0.22% -
Toncoin
$3.1486
-2.49% -
Hedera
$0.1840
-0.73% -
Bitcoin Cash
$365.5910
0.25% -
Hyperliquid
$19.9910
8.29% -
Polkadot
$4.1342
0.96% -
Litecoin
$85.4878
0.86% -
Dai
$1.0000
-0.01% -
Bitget Token
$4.3546
-0.72% -
Monero
$275.8843
-0.48% -
Ethena USDe
$1.0000
0.05% -
Pi
$0.6103
5.48% -
Pepe
$0.0...08878
0.38% -
Aptos
$5.4146
0.66% -
Uniswap
$5.2929
-0.23%
Was ist byzantinische Fehlertoleranz bei Blockchain?
Byzantinische Fehlertoleranz (BFT) sichert Blockchain -Netzwerke, indem sie einen Konsens zwischen Knoten sicherstellen, auch wenn einige bösartig sind. Verschiedene BFT-Algorithmen bieten unterschiedliche Kompromisse zwischen Sicherheit, Skalierbarkeit und Geschwindigkeit und wirken sich auf die allgemeine Widerstandsfähigkeit einer Blockchain aus.
Mar 19, 2025 at 04:06 am

Schlüsselpunkte:
- Byzantinische Fehlertoleranz (BFT) ist ein entscheidender Mechanismus, der die Zuverlässigkeit und Sicherheit von Blockchain -Netzwerken sicherstellt.
- Es befasst sich mit dem Problem von böswilligen oder fehlerhaften Knoten, die die Integrität des Systems beeinträchtigen.
- Mehrere Konsensalgorithmen verwenden BFT mit jeweils eigenen Stärken und Schwächen.
- Das Verständnis von BFT ist von entscheidender Bedeutung, um die grundlegenden Sicherheitsprinzipien der Blockchain -Technologie zu erfassen.
Was ist byzantinische Fehlertoleranz bei Blockchain?
Byzantinische Fehlertoleranz (BFT) ist ein entscheidendes Konzept in verteilten Systemen, insbesondere für die Blockchain -Technologie. Es befasst sich mit der Herausforderung der Aufrechterhaltung der Vereinbarung und Konsistenz in einem System, in dem einige Knoten möglicherweise böswillig sein oder auf unvorhersehbare Weise scheitern - sich wie die unzuverlässigen "byzantinischen Generäle" in dem klassischen Problem, nach dem dieses Konzept benannt ist, verhalten. Im Zusammenhang mit einer Blockchain bedeutet dies, dass alle ehrlichen Knoten auf denselben gültigen Zustand der Blockchain einverstanden sind, auch wenn einige Knoten versuchen, das System zu sabotieren.
Wie funktioniert BFT?
BFT -Algorithmen verwenden komplizierte Mechanismen, um Konsens zu erzielen. Sie beinhalten im Allgemeinen eine Reihe von Kommunikationsrunden zwischen Knoten, in denen sie Blöcke vorschlagen, Transaktionen validieren und über die Legitimität der vorgeschlagenen Ergänzungen der Blockchain stimmen. Die spezifischen Mechanismen variieren zwischen verschiedenen BFT -Konsensusalgorithmen. Der Schlüssel ist, dass eine ausreichende Anzahl ehrlicher Knoten auf den richtigen Zustand zustimmen muss, damit er akzeptiert wird, und alle Versuche fehlerhafter Knoten zur Einführung von Inkonsistenzen effektiv überschreiben.
Warum ist BFT für Blockchain notwendig?
Blockchains sind von Natur aus dezentralisiert, was bedeutet, dass sie sich nicht auf eine einzige zentrale Autorität verlassen. Diese Dezentralisierung ist eine Kernstärke, die die Widerstandsfähigkeit gegen Zensur und einzelne Versagenspunkte verbessert. Es wird jedoch auch das Risiko von böswilligen Akteuren eingeführt, die das Netzwerk beeinflussen. BFT ist wichtig, um dieses Risiko zu mildern, indem sichergestellt wird, dass die Integrität der Blockchain auch dann intakt bleibt, wenn einige Knoten beeinträchtigt werden. Ohne BFT könnte ein böswilliger Schauspieler möglicherweise betrügerische Transaktionen einführen oder den Konsensprozess stören.
Unterschiedliche BFT -Konsensusalgorithmen
Mehrere Konsensalgorithmen nutzen BFT -Prinzipien. Dazu gehören die praktische byzantinische Fehlertoleranz (PBFT), Paxos, Floß und Variationen, die speziell für Blockchain -Netzwerke zugeschnitten sind. Jeder Algorithmus verwendet unterschiedliche Strategien, um Konsens zu erzielen und Faktoren wie Geschwindigkeit, Sicherheit und Skalierbarkeit auszugleichen. Die Wahl eines bestimmten BFT -Algorithmus hängt häufig von den jeweiligen Bedürfnissen und Eigenschaften des Blockchain -Systems ab.
Praktische byzantinische Fehlertoleranz (PBFT)
PBFT ist ein klassischer BFT -Algorithmus, der für seine starken Sicherheitsgarantien bekannt ist. Es funktioniert, indem Knoten in einer Reihe von Runden miteinander kommunizieren und einen Konsens über die Reihenfolge der Transaktionen erzielen. PBFT hat jedoch Einschränkungen hinsichtlich der Skalierbarkeit, da der Kommunikationsaufwand mit der Anzahl der Knoten erheblich zunimmt. Aus diesem Grund wird es in groß angelegten öffentlichen Blockchains seltener gesehen.
Paxos und Floß
Paxos und Raft sind alternative BFT -Algorithmen, die in verteilten Systemen an Popularität gewonnen haben. Sie bieten PBFT ähnliche Sicherheitsgarantien, aber in einigen Aspekten eine verbesserte Skalierbarkeit. Diese Algorithmen werden häufig in privaten oder berechtigten Blockchain -Netzwerken verwendet, in denen die Anzahl der Knoten besser überschaubar ist. Ihre Komplexität machen sie weniger ideal für öffentliche, ereignislosen Blockchains, bei denen eine viel höhere Anzahl von Knoten erforderlich ist.
BFT und Beweis (POW)
Während viele Blockchain-Netzwerke Proof-ofwork (POW) oder Proof-of-Stake (POS) als Konsensmechanismen verwenden, sind diese nicht streng BFT-Algorithmen wie PBFT oder Paxos. POW und POS beruhen auf unterschiedliche Prinzipien, um einen Konsens zu erzielen, und konzentrieren sich auf Rechenleistung bzw. das Pfahlgewicht. Sie bieten einen anderen Ansatz für die Behandlung potenzieller böswilliger Schauspieler und Netzwerkfehler. Sie bieten eher probabilistische als garantierte Fehlertoleranz.
BFT und Proof-of-Stake (POS)
POS-Mechanismen (Proof-of-Stake), aber nicht direkt BFT-Algorithmen, zielen darauf ab, ähnliche Ergebnisse zu erzielen. Durch die Forderung von Validatoren, ihre eigene Kryptowährung zu stecken, macht POS ein ehrliches Verhalten an, und verringert die Wahrscheinlichkeit, dass böswillige Akteure das Netzwerk stören. POS -Systeme benötigen jedoch weiterhin Mechanismen, um potenzielle byzantinische Fehler zu bewältigen und die Konsistenz im gesamten Netzwerk aufrechtzuerhalten.
Die Bedeutung des Verständnisses von BFT in Blockchain
Das Verständnis von BFT ist entscheidend, um die Sicherheit und Widerstandsfähigkeit von Blockchain -Systemen zu schätzen. Es hilft zu erklären, warum einige Blockchains robuster sind als andere gegen Angriffe oder Misserfolge. Unterschiedliche BFT-Algorithmen und ihre Variationen bieten unterschiedliche Kompromisse für Sicherheits- und Skalierbarkeitsniveaus und prägen das Gesamtdesign und die Leistung von Blockchain-Netzwerken. Die Komplexität von BFT -Implementierungen ist ein wesentlicher Faktor, der die Geschwindigkeit und Effizienz von Transaktionen beeinflusst.
Häufige Fragen und Antworten:
F: Was ist der Unterschied zwischen BFT und Konsensmechanismen wie POW und POS?
A: BFT -Algorithmen bieten eine deterministische Fehlertoleranz und garantieren den Konsens auch bei böswilligen Akteuren, während POW und POS wahrscheinlich auf wirtschaftliche Anreize und Rechenbefugnisse stützen, um böswilliges Verhalten zu entmutigen.
F: Können alle Blockchains eine echte byzantinische Fehlertoleranz erreichen?
A: Nein, das Erreichen perfekter BFT ist rechnerisch teuer und schwer zu großen Netzwerken zu skalieren. Viele Blockchains streben nach praktischem BFT und bieten ein hohes Maß an Verwerfungsverträglichkeit, jedoch keine vollständige Garantie.
F: Was sind die Grenzen von BFT -Algorithmen?
A: BFT -Algorithmen können komplex zu implementieren sein, Kommunikationsaufwand aufweisen, die mit der Anzahl der Knoten zunimmt und rechnerisch teuer sein kann und sich auf die Transaktionsgeschwindigkeit auswirkt.
F: Wie trägt BFT zur Sicherheit meiner Kryptowährung bei?
A: BFT -Mechanismen stellen sicher, dass Ihre Transaktionen im gesamten Netzwerk konsequent verarbeitet und aufgezeichnet werden, sodass sie von böswilligen Akteuren gegen Manipulation oder betrügerische Aktivitäten resistent sind.
F: Gibt es Beispiele für Blockchains, die explizit BFT -Algorithmen verwenden?
A: Während viele prominente Blockchains Variationen und hybride Ansätze verwenden, implementieren einige erlaubte und private Blockchains ausdrücklich PBFT oder verwandte Algorithmen. Öffentlich verfügbare Informationen zu den Einzelheiten dieser Implementierungen können jedoch begrenzt sein.
Haftungsausschluss:info@kdj.com
Die bereitgestellten Informationen stellen keine Handelsberatung dar. kdj.com übernimmt keine Verantwortung für Investitionen, die auf der Grundlage der in diesem Artikel bereitgestellten Informationen getätigt werden. Kryptowährungen sind sehr volatil und es wird dringend empfohlen, nach gründlicher Recherche mit Vorsicht zu investieren!
Wenn Sie glauben, dass der auf dieser Website verwendete Inhalt Ihr Urheberrecht verletzt, kontaktieren Sie uns bitte umgehend (info@kdj.com) und wir werden ihn umgehend löschen.
-
ORBR
$0.1125
58.63%
-
REX
$0.0340
42.50%
-
KEEP
$0.1140
34.88%
-
AKT
$1.8118
30.30%
-
VIRTUAL
$1.6377
23.20%
-
SUPRA
$0.0068
15.61%
- Bitcoin Solaris (BTC-S) bietet 30% höhere Einstellvertrauen als Solana
- 2025-05-01 17:05:12
- XRP BTC $ 95 021
- 2025-05-01 17:05:12
- Das XRP -ETF von Franklin Templeton bleibt in der Schwebe und wartet auf ein SEC -Urteil
- 2025-05-01 17:00:12
- RCO Finance (RCOF) stiehlt die Show von Avalanche (AVAX) und Cardano (ADA) mit 50.000%
- 2025-05-01 17:00:12
- Eine kürzlich durchgeführte Analyse durch einen prominenten Asset Manager 21shares zeigt, dass nur eine Zuordnung von 1% auf Dogecoin aussagekräftige Renditen in das eigene Portfolio verleihen kann.
- 2025-05-01 16:55:12
- Der Rückzug von Dogecoin (DOGE) kann vorbei sein und wiederholte Unterstützungsstufen identifiziert, die DOGE zu einem neuen Allzeithoch bringen könnten.
- 2025-05-01 16:55:12
Verwandtes Wissen

Was ist ZK-Rollup für Blockchain? Wie kann ich die Privatsphäre verbessern?
Apr 29,2025 at 06:36pm
Einführung in ZK-Rollup ZK-Rollup ist eine Skalierungslösung von Layer-2, die die Skalierbarkeit und Privatsphäre von Blockchain-Netzwerken verbessern soll. Es arbeitet, indem mehrere Transaktionen in einer einzelnen Transaktion, die dann auf der Hauptblockchain aufgezeichnet wird, ausbündelt. Diese Methode reduziert die Last der Blockchain signifikant ...

Was ist die Zufallszahlenerzeugung für Blockchain? Warum ist es kritisch?
Apr 27,2025 at 09:07pm
Die Zufallszahlengenerierung (RNG) im Kontext der Blockchain -Technologie ist eine entscheidende Komponente, die eine wichtige Rolle bei der Sicherung der Sicherheit, Fairness und Unvorhersehbarkeit verschiedener Blockchain -Operationen spielt. RNG wird in einer Vielzahl von Anwendungen innerhalb des Blockchain-Ökosystems verwendet, z. Dieser Artikel wi...

Was ist die DAG -Struktur der Blockchain? Wie unterscheidet es sich von der Blockchain?
Apr 27,2025 at 08:56pm
Die DAG -Struktur (Criected Acyclic Graph) stellt eine faszinierende Alternative zur traditionellen Blockchain -Technologie innerhalb des Kryptowährungsökosystems dar. DAG ist eine Art von Datenstruktur, die in mehreren Kryptowährungen verwendet wird, um die Skalierbarkeit und Transaktionsgeschwindigkeit zu verbessern. Im Gegensatz zu herkömmlichen Bloc...

Was ist das Blockchain -Trilemma? Wie kann man Kompromisse machen?
Apr 27,2025 at 08:15pm
Das Blockchain -Trilemma ist ein grundlegendes Konzept in der Welt der Kryptowährungen und der Blockchain -Technologie. Es bezieht sich auf die Herausforderung, drei wichtige Eigenschaften gleichzeitig zu erreichen: Skalierbarkeit , Sicherheit und Dezentralisierung . Diese drei Aspekte sind entscheidend für den Erfolg und die weit verbreitete Einführung...

Was ist eine EVM-kompatible Kette für Blockchain? Was sind die Vorteile?
Apr 30,2025 at 01:57am
Eine EVM-kompatible Kette bezieht sich auf eine Blockchain, die die Virtual Machine (EVM) Ethereum unterstützt. Das EVM ist ein entscheidender Bestandteil des Ethereum -Netzwerks, sodass Smart Contracts auf dezentrale Weise ausgeführt werden können. Durch EVM-kompatibel können andere Blockchains die intelligenten Verträge und dezentralen Anwendungen (DA...

Was ist ein staatenloser Kunde für Blockchain? Wie reduziere ich die Lagerbelastung?
Apr 27,2025 at 08:01pm
Ein staatenloser Client für Blockchain bezieht sich auf eine Art von Software, die mit einem Blockchain -Netzwerk interagiert, ohne den gesamten Status der Blockchain zu speichern. Dieser Ansatz reduziert die Speicherbelastung einzelner Knoten erheblich und macht es für Geräte mit begrenzten Ressourcen für die Teilnahme am Netzwerk machbar. In diesem Ar...

Was ist ZK-Rollup für Blockchain? Wie kann ich die Privatsphäre verbessern?
Apr 29,2025 at 06:36pm
Einführung in ZK-Rollup ZK-Rollup ist eine Skalierungslösung von Layer-2, die die Skalierbarkeit und Privatsphäre von Blockchain-Netzwerken verbessern soll. Es arbeitet, indem mehrere Transaktionen in einer einzelnen Transaktion, die dann auf der Hauptblockchain aufgezeichnet wird, ausbündelt. Diese Methode reduziert die Last der Blockchain signifikant ...

Was ist die Zufallszahlenerzeugung für Blockchain? Warum ist es kritisch?
Apr 27,2025 at 09:07pm
Die Zufallszahlengenerierung (RNG) im Kontext der Blockchain -Technologie ist eine entscheidende Komponente, die eine wichtige Rolle bei der Sicherung der Sicherheit, Fairness und Unvorhersehbarkeit verschiedener Blockchain -Operationen spielt. RNG wird in einer Vielzahl von Anwendungen innerhalb des Blockchain-Ökosystems verwendet, z. Dieser Artikel wi...

Was ist die DAG -Struktur der Blockchain? Wie unterscheidet es sich von der Blockchain?
Apr 27,2025 at 08:56pm
Die DAG -Struktur (Criected Acyclic Graph) stellt eine faszinierende Alternative zur traditionellen Blockchain -Technologie innerhalb des Kryptowährungsökosystems dar. DAG ist eine Art von Datenstruktur, die in mehreren Kryptowährungen verwendet wird, um die Skalierbarkeit und Transaktionsgeschwindigkeit zu verbessern. Im Gegensatz zu herkömmlichen Bloc...

Was ist das Blockchain -Trilemma? Wie kann man Kompromisse machen?
Apr 27,2025 at 08:15pm
Das Blockchain -Trilemma ist ein grundlegendes Konzept in der Welt der Kryptowährungen und der Blockchain -Technologie. Es bezieht sich auf die Herausforderung, drei wichtige Eigenschaften gleichzeitig zu erreichen: Skalierbarkeit , Sicherheit und Dezentralisierung . Diese drei Aspekte sind entscheidend für den Erfolg und die weit verbreitete Einführung...

Was ist eine EVM-kompatible Kette für Blockchain? Was sind die Vorteile?
Apr 30,2025 at 01:57am
Eine EVM-kompatible Kette bezieht sich auf eine Blockchain, die die Virtual Machine (EVM) Ethereum unterstützt. Das EVM ist ein entscheidender Bestandteil des Ethereum -Netzwerks, sodass Smart Contracts auf dezentrale Weise ausgeführt werden können. Durch EVM-kompatibel können andere Blockchains die intelligenten Verträge und dezentralen Anwendungen (DA...

Was ist ein staatenloser Kunde für Blockchain? Wie reduziere ich die Lagerbelastung?
Apr 27,2025 at 08:01pm
Ein staatenloser Client für Blockchain bezieht sich auf eine Art von Software, die mit einem Blockchain -Netzwerk interagiert, ohne den gesamten Status der Blockchain zu speichern. Dieser Ansatz reduziert die Speicherbelastung einzelner Knoten erheblich und macht es für Geräte mit begrenzten Ressourcen für die Teilnahme am Netzwerk machbar. In diesem Ar...
Alle Artikel ansehen
